How the Rent Payment Calculator Works

The calculator uses a simple formula:

  • Total Monthly Cost = Rent + Additional Expenses
  • Per Person Rent = Total Monthly Cost ÷ Number of Tenants
  • Yearly Cost = Total Monthly Cost × 12

It instantly displays all results after entering the required values.

Example Calculation

Let’s say:

  • Monthly Rent = $1,200
  • Tenants = 3
  • Additional Costs = $300

Calculation:

  • Total Monthly Cost = $1,200 + $300 = $1,500
  • Per Person Rent = $1,500 ÷ 3 = $500
  • Yearly Cost = $1,500 × 12 = $18,000

Result:

  • Each tenant pays: $500/month
  • Total yearly housing cost: $18,000

Tips for Managing Shared Rent

1. Agree on Cost Splitting Rules

Decide whether rent is split equally or based on room size.

2. Track Monthly Expenses

Keep a record of utilities and additional costs.

3. Use Digital Payments

Simplify transactions between roommates.

4. Plan for Unexpected Costs

Include buffer amounts for repairs or sudden bills.


Rent and Cost of Living

Rent is a major part of the overall cost of living. In many cities, it can take up 30%–50% of monthly income.

Economic factors like inflation, demand, and housing supply affect rent prices. Organizations like the World Bank often analyze housing affordability trends worldwide.
